BROCCOLI-CORN QUICHE


Ingredients

 
2 tablespoons dry breadcrumbs    2 large eggs
2 large egg whites    1 cup cottage cheese
1/4cup chopped spring onions/shallots
6 teaspoons plain flour   1 clove garlic, crushed
1/4 teaspoon white pepper    1 cup milk
2 cups boroccoli florets 
1 can (185g) whole corn kernels, drained
1 1/2 cups grated Cheddar cheese

Procedure

Preheat oven to 180 degrees C.  Spray a 25 cm ceramic quiche dish with vegetable oil cooking spray.  Sprinkle with breadcrumbs.
 
In a blender, or food processor fitted with a metal blade, combine eggs, egg whites, cottage cheese, spring oinions, flour, garlic and pepper.  Mix until smooth.  Add milk.  Mix until combined.
 
Place brocolli, corn and grated cheese in a mixing bowl.  Mix well.  Stir in egg mixture.  Pour into prepared dish.  Bake until set and a knife inserted in centre comes out clean, about 30-45 minutes, or until firm.  Serve.

Serving Information

  • Serves: 6
